Verdict

EQTIRAAN failed to land the odds in soft ground when last in action but was placed in the Solario at Sandown before that when ahead of Majoris. Gelded over the winter, Richard Hannon’s charge can make a winning return. Law And Order competed in Group races without success after winning his maiden at Newmarket in August but Baileys Showgirl won a Listed race at Chantilly last season and is preferred to the other filly in this, Paco's Angel. Mr Scaramanga picked up a nice prize in Qatar in February but this is tougher and handicap winner Ay Ay is also upped in class.
